BANGALORE: Indira Nagar Basketball Club defeated Settys, Mangalore 34-24 to enter the girls' semifinal league in the State youth basketball championship here on Tuesday. Mounts Club beat Sports School, Vidyanagar 29-14 and made it to the quarterfinals. In the boys' section, Vivek Nagar BC and NAL Sports Club entered the quarterfinals. The results: Boys: Vivek Nagar BC 41 bt SAI 35; Pinakini, Gauribidanur 36 bt IBBC 16; NAL SC 36 bt Merchants 36-34; Devanaga SU 30 bt YMMA 11. Girls: Greens, Davangere 22 bt VBC 12; Mounts Club 29 bt Sports School, Vidyanagar 14; INBC 34 bt Settys 24; Vivek Nagar BC 37 bt Rovers, Dharwad 6; Pinakini 28 bt Bangalore Sporting 23.
Raheel scores a brace
St. Joseph's Indian High School `A' defeated Baldwin BHS 2-0 in the Allan Macbride memorial inter-school hockey tournament here on Tuesday. Md. Raheel scored both the goals. In the girls' section, St. Francis Xavier HS `A' drew 1-1 with St. Euphrasias HS `B'. In another tie, St. Francis Xavier HS defeated Frank Anthony PS 1-0.
Title for Youth Services
Youth Services with 31 points won the overall title in the State senior and junior boxing championship held here on July 22 and 23. Sports Authority of Karnataka finished second with 27 points. R.G. Manjunath of Surana College was adjudged the best boxer in the senior section while Ravi Kiran of SAK won that title in the junior category.
